## Further reading

Ledgerpane renders audit events read-only; it never mutates source logs. Filters are saved per user. Retention and redaction rules differ by event class — learn these before answering tenant questions. Export requires approver sign-off. Details, including the redaction matrix and export workflow, are kept on the team page here.

wiki page, kahog-hahig: https://vault.zemvargrid.internal/display/deploy/repo/settings/merge_requests/job/settings/6f3b933774dbc5320a4daa18

## Data Stores: Firmware Update Channel

The Bramblewick firmware channel stores signed update manifests and per-device rollout state in a dedicated database. If devices report stale versions during your shift, check the `rollout_state` table before restarting the publisher. Writes are idempotent, so replays are safe. To inspect the channel database directly, connect using the string below.

database URL for bahop-yagep: mssql://sildor_svc:35ha7jz@db-fb6d.nelvrodyn.example:5432/casath

Leadership Review Briefing — Tollgate Reseller Programme

Quick rundown for department heads: the Tollgate programme is ahead of plan, with fourteen active resellers and solid pull-through on the Embermark suite. Support tickets are up, so we're adding a partner success role. Discount tiers get refreshed next quarter — expect some pushback from the smaller shops. Marketing co-op budget holds steady. One confidential line follows for this group only.

board note of tagug-hahag: Praionax Logistics is in early talks to buy Julaxek Group for about $36.3 million. The Julmir launch date is March 1, and nothing goes to the press before then.

Subject: Memtrace cut-over complete

Team,

Cut-over to Memtrace v2 for GPU memory profiling finished last night. Old v1 agents are disabled; any tickets referencing v1 dashboards should be closed as resolved-by-migration. Sampling overhead is now under 2% and allocation traces include kernel names. Known gap: profiles older than 30 days were not migrated. Point customers at the v2 docs for setup questions. For reference when troubleshooting, the agent now runs with the following configuration.

settings of bagaf-bawip:
[aldax]
port = 5000
region = south-4
host = aldax.brasklabs.corp
team = brivan
timeout_ms = 2000
retries = 2